I am not sure if such a program exists, but I'll describe what I'm hoping for and see if any of you know of such a thing.
I have a desktop box, running Linux, with lots of music on it (about 17GB or so I've ripped off my CDs). This desktop has a nice set of speakers attached to it, and so I like to use it as a music server/stereo. I would like to be able to control the music playback using iTunes on my laptop, as well as using a controller on my desktop (I'm ok with the desktop controller being something like a commandline thing).
The simplest thing I can think of is basically turning iTunes into an mpd client. I'm not sure if that's been done already, or if its really hard to do.
And if a mpd client interface isn't possible, then I'm open to other suggestions on how to get my music listed into iTunes, but the actual playback occurs on my "server" end, so the actual music still comes out of my desktop speakers rather than the laptop speakers.
Let me know if you know of any way this might be done.
